Glen Coe and Its Dramatic Peaks

from-glasgow-loch-ness-glen-coe-scottish-highlands

Leaving the tranquil beauty of Loch Lomond and The Trossachs behind, the tour ventures into the dramatic landscapes of Glen Coe.

This renowned glen is known for its:

  1. Rugged mountain peaks that tower over the valley floor, carved by ancient glaciers.

  2. Haunting history, including the infamous Massacre of Glencoe in 1692.

  3. Stark, awe-inspiring beauty that has made it a popular filming location.

  4. Rich cultural heritage, with links to clan rivalries and the Jacobite risings.

Visitors are captivated by the sheer scale and power of this primordial Scottish landscape.
